Transaction 330846ae0a4b827b7f598bdf80110630218a3b888ce5fc52c7d9d5e5b4ccc541

1 Input
2 Outputs
  • 330846ae0a4b827b7f598bdf80110630218a3b888ce5fc52c7d9d5e5b4ccc541:0
  • value  3092872
    address  33qbXWsRsWGfzH2KaBJdtGUdHQhmkig826
  • 330846ae0a4b827b7f598bdf80110630218a3b888ce5fc52c7d9d5e5b4ccc541:1
  • value  77602
    address  1JWDJcZQ72mfKFuH3wYGw8T9pxy8tU2XFn